Nafeesa graphed a line with a slope of 5 and a y-intercept of (0, −2)

1 Answer

4 votes

Answer:

y = 5x - 2

Explanation:

-2 = 5[0] + b

0

-2 = b

It is all written within the problem. You have a rate of change [slope] of 5, and a y-intercept of [0, -2].
